Output 7408d2c7dfcb45e036f61dc199f5e59142eed34b257cdc424c839e79c1f2f577:38

value
1238823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5413fcbc838262aeeb3b8c568501160db36cdc9 OP_EQUAL
address
3M8c1zph41J29H9oFjEqq7MMYpaVMvzs8y
transaction
7408d2c7dfcb45e036f61dc199f5e59142eed34b257cdc424c839e79c1f2f577
confirmations
167856
spent
true